Hadfield to Shoreditch High Street by train

A train trip from Hadfield to Shoreditch High Street takes about 5hrs 31 mins on average, covering roughly 155 miles (250 kilometres). With around 27 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£43.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Hadfield to Shoreditch High Street start from as little as £43.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Hadfield to Shoreditch High Street start from £82.80 one way, or £118.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Hadfield to Shoreditch High Street are available for £203.10 one way, or £406.20 return

Facilities and Amenities at Hadfield Station

Hadfield station is equipped with several facilities designed to make your journey smooth and hassle-free. Ticket purchasing is straightforward here, with a ticket office open from early in the morning until evening on weekdays and Saturdays. You'll also find ticket machines readily available, ensuring you can collect tickets bought online without hassle. Accessibility is a priority at Hadfield station, with features such as step-free access throughout the entire station, making it scooter-friendly and accommodating to all travelers.

Security is taken seriously with CCTV surveillance throughout the station. Although Hadfield does not offer luggage storage or waiting room facilities, it compensates with seating areas for passengers. Keep in mind that while there's no café or shop within the station, the nearby town offers plenty of options to satiate your appetite before embarking on your journey.

Travel Connections and Comforts at Hadfield

Transport links are robust, enabling seamless onward travel. Rail replacement services conveniently operate from the station car park, and taxis can be easily booked via the Northern Railway taxi service. For those heading towards bustling cities or the quaint town of Glossop, bus services are readily accessible at the entrance to the car park. Despite the lack of bicycle hire services at the station, visitors should have no trouble exploring further afield thanks to these comprehensive transport connections.

Facilities and Amenities

Shoreditch High Street train station is designed to accommodate the modern traveler's needs while retaining an element of simplicity. The ticket office operates mainly in the mornings, but don't worry if you’re an afternoon traveler as ticket machines are available for purchasing tickets and collecting those bought online. Both accessible ticket machines and induction loops are provided to ensure convenience for all passengers.

While the station itself doesn’t offer extensive lounge facilities or luggage storage, the existence of CCTV ensures a measure of safety. For those with mobility needs, there is step-free access throughout the station, accessible ticket barriers, toilets, and even ramps for train access. Unfortunately, there is no parking, but with Shoreditch being a hub of public transport, who needs a car anyway?

You’ll also find refreshments at the station including a coffee kiosk and vending machines for both food and cold drinks, as well as a few high-street shops. Though you'll need to head into the locale for an ATM or currency exchange, which gives you another perfect excuse to explore all Shoreditch has to offer.

Onward Travel

One of the joys of Shoreditch High Street station lies in its convenient transport links. If buses are your go-to, rail replacement services operate via Bethnal Green Road at stops J and K. If you prefer the Underground, Liverpool Street is a leisurely 15-minute walk away, or just a single stop to Whitechapel, southbound on the train.
